In the process of removing unused programs from my computer, I came across a folder called Verizon SmartCall. So far, I have been unable to find out what this program is and what it does. I went to the Verizon website and I can't find any reference to this program. It is in my Program Files, but I do not want to remove until I find out what it's purpose is on my computer. FYI: I use Verizon DSL. I do not use any kind of messaging or anything else other than regular web browsing and email. If anyone has any ideas, I would appreciate any information on this. Thanks.

I won't delete it arbitrarily. I would rename the folder and wait a while to make sure nothing in the machine is missing it.
